通过与 Jira 对比,让您更全面了解 PingCode

  • 首页
  • 需求与产品管理
  • 项目管理
  • 测试与缺陷管理
  • 知识管理
  • 效能度量
        • 更多产品

          客户为中心的产品管理工具

          专业的软件研发项目管理工具

          简单易用的团队知识库管理

          可量化的研发效能度量工具

          测试用例维护与计划执行

          以团队为中心的协作沟通

          研发工作流自动化工具

          账号认证与安全管理工具

          Why PingCode
          为什么选择 PingCode ?

          6000+企业信赖之选,为研发团队降本增效

        • 行业解决方案
          先进制造(即将上线)
        • 解决方案1
        • 解决方案2
  • Jira替代方案

25人以下免费

目录

不会编程如何做项目经理

不会编程如何做项目经理

开头段落:

不会编程也可以成为成功的项目经理,关键在于掌握项目管理技能、具备良好的沟通能力、深入理解项目需求、有效管理团队。作为项目经理,尽管编程知识不是必须的,但了解项目的技术背景和基本概念能够帮助你更好地与团队沟通,预测问题,并找到解决方案。以下是详细介绍的内容。

一、项目管理技能

要成为成功的项目经理,掌握项目管理技能是首要任务。这些技能不仅能帮助你在项目执行过程中保持高效,还能让你在面对各种挑战时游刃有余。

项目规划与协调

项目管理的首要任务是规划和协调。你需要制定详细的项目计划,包括时间表、里程碑、资源分配等。在项目进行中,要不断监控进度,及时调整计划以应对变化。使用项目管理工具(如Jira、Trello或Microsoft Project)可以帮助你更有效地管理任务和团队。

风险管理

项目经理需要具备识别和管理风险的能力。你应该建立一个风险管理计划,列出可能影响项目的风险,评估其影响和发生的可能性,并制定应对策略。定期进行风险评估,及时采取措施,将风险降到最低。

二、沟通能力

作为项目经理,沟通能力至关重要。你需要与团队成员、客户、管理层等多个利益相关者保持有效沟通。

内部沟通

内部沟通是确保团队协作的关键。你需要定期召开团队会议,分享项目进展、解决问题、分配任务等。建立开放的沟通渠道,让团队成员能够随时反馈问题和建议,营造良好的团队氛围。

外部沟通

与客户和其他外部利益相关者的沟通同样重要。你需要准确传达项目需求、进展和成果,及时回应客户的疑问和反馈,确保客户满意度。建立透明的沟通机制,确保信息传递的准确和及时。

三、深入理解项目需求

理解项目需求是项目经理的一项核心任务。你需要确保项目目标明确,并与客户和团队达成一致。

需求分析

你需要与客户进行深入沟通,明确项目需求和期望。制定需求文档,详细描述项目功能、性能、用户体验等要求,确保所有相关方对项目有统一的理解。

需求管理

项目需求可能会在执行过程中发生变化。你需要建立需求变更管理流程,评估变更的影响,协调各方意见,确保变更得到合理管理,不影响项目的整体进度和质量。

四、团队管理

项目经理需要具备良好的团队管理能力,确保团队高效协作,完成项目目标。

团队建设

建设高效团队是项目成功的基础。你需要根据项目需求,合理分配角色和职责,确保每个团队成员都能发挥其优势。建立团队文化,增强团队凝聚力,提高团队士气。

激励与评估

项目经理需要激励团队成员,保持他们的积极性和创造力。你可以通过设立奖励机制、提供发展机会、给予及时的肯定和反馈等方式激励团队。定期进行绩效评估,帮助团队成员不断提升能力,推动项目顺利进行。

五、项目管理工具

使用合适的项目管理工具可以大大提高项目管理的效率和效果。下面介绍几种常用的项目管理工具及其特点。

Jira

Jira是一款功能强大的项目管理工具,特别适用于敏捷开发和问题跟踪。它提供了丰富的项目管理功能,包括任务管理、时间跟踪、报告生成等。通过使用Jira,你可以轻松管理项目进度,跟踪问题和任务,确保项目顺利进行。

Trello

Trello是一款简便易用的项目管理工具,适用于各种类型的项目。它采用看板的形式,帮助你直观地管理任务和进度。你可以创建任务卡片,分配任务,设定截止日期,随时了解项目状态。Trello的灵活性和易用性使其成为许多项目经理的首选。

六、基础技术知识

虽然项目经理不需要精通编程,但了解一些基础的技术知识可以帮助你更好地理解项目,提升管理效率。

了解技术背景

了解项目所涉及的技术背景和基本概念,能够帮助你更好地与开发团队沟通,预测可能出现的问题,并找到合适的解决方案。你可以通过阅读相关资料、参加培训课程等方式提升自己的技术知识。

技术与业务的桥梁

项目经理在项目中扮演着技术与业务的桥梁角色。你需要将业务需求转换为技术语言,确保开发团队能够准确理解需求。同时,你也需要将技术实现的情况反馈给业务方,确保项目进展顺利。

七、持续学习与成长

项目管理是一个不断学习和成长的过程。你需要保持学习的态度,不断提升自己的专业能力和管理水平。

参加培训和认证

通过参加项目管理培训课程和获得相关认证(如PMP、PRINCE2等),你可以系统地学习项目管理知识,提升自己的管理能力。这些认证不仅能够提升你的专业水平,还能增强你的职业竞争力。

向经验丰富的项目经理学习

向经验丰富的项目经理学习是提升自己的一条捷径。你可以通过与他们交流、请教问题、观察他们的工作方式等,学习他们的管理经验和技巧,应用到自己的项目管理中。

八、总结

不会编程并不妨碍你成为一名成功的项目经理。通过掌握项目管理技能、具备良好的沟通能力、深入理解项目需求、有效管理团队,你可以在项目管理中游刃有余。不断学习和成长,提升自己的专业能力和管理水平,你将能够带领团队顺利完成项目,取得优异的成绩。

相关问答FAQs:

如何在没有编程背景的情况下有效管理技术项目?
在没有编程背景的情况下,项目经理可以通过学习项目管理的基本原则和技术,来有效管理技术项目。了解项目生命周期、制定清晰的目标、以及与开发团队建立良好的沟通是关键。此外,运用项目管理工具(如JIRA、Trello)来跟踪进度和任务分配,也能提升管理效率。

如何与技术团队沟通,确保项目顺利进行?
有效的沟通对于项目的成功至关重要。项目经理可以通过定期召开会议、使用可视化工具来展示项目进度,并确保技术团队对项目目标有清晰的理解。积极倾听团队的反馈、解答疑问,并在必要时寻求技术顾问的帮助,可以有效降低沟通障碍。

项目经理需要掌握哪些技能以弥补编程知识的不足?
项目经理可以通过提升管理技能来弥补编程知识的不足。关键技能包括时间管理、风险评估、团队领导和冲突解决。此外,了解基本的技术概念和行业术语,以便更好地理解团队的工作,也能帮助项目经理在技术项目中发挥更大的作用。

相关文章